    Default Atomizers Seized By Customs?

    I ordered 30 atomizers from BestECig. Nothing else, just atties.

    Tracking the package shows that they were delivered to US customs 11 days ago.

    Should I be paranoid about seizure yet? Is 11 days in Customs normal? It seems a little long to me but I have no idea how long their inspection can take. If they can take up to a month then I'll start worrying in a few weeks.

    If they do get seized, will I get any notification, like a letter from Customs or something?

    all it means is that USPS dosnt update their tracking system..

    it says in NY until a few hours after its delivered to the customers mail box.. for us its %100 normal.. we call this "lost" period the USPS black hole.. things always pop out but the time spent in the hole is unpredictable..
